Gemini_Jes wrote: »How was Italy...especially Pompeii?..sounds fascinating, on my list of places to visit.
It was warm and sunny (mid 70's) , the prices were ok(ish) apart for UK sauce, the ice cream selection was superb - 3 flavours for €3 and the food was delish .
Pompeii was beyond our expectations , it was vast and contained many well preseved buildings and rooms , the brothel was worth a visit with it's concrete beds and ' ooeer missus ' paintings on the walls .
When you visit take a pair of stout but comfy shoes , the pavements are high and the paths are rather rugged .
We also visited the other ruin site of Ercolano , this was much smaller than Pompeii and was certainly better preserved with a few 3 storey buildings still intact .
